If you wanna restore your driving privileges after your DUI charge in Jacksonville, Florida, you should apply for a hardship license. If your driver’s license was suspended because your blood alcohol content was at .08% or above or you refused to take the chemical test, you must show a proof of enrolment in DUI School and you should apply for an administrative hearing for possible hardship reinstatement. If you had an unlawful BAC, you should serve 30 days without driver’s license or permit prior to eligibility for hardship reinstatement. If you refused the chemical test for the first time, you must serve 90 days without driver’s license or permit prior to eligibility for hardship reinstatement.
A person is disqualified or prohibited for a hardship license upon second or subsequent license suspension for test refusal or if driver has been convicted for DUI two or more times. Anyone who is disqualified from operating a commercial motor vehicle could not obtain a hardship license to operate a commercial motor vehicle.
